An elastic collision is one that conserves both internal kinetic energy and momentum. Internal kinetic energy is the sum of the kinetic energies of the objects in a system. Truly elastic collisions can only be achieved with subatomic particles, such as electrons striking nuclei. Macroscopic collisions can be very nearly, but not quite, elastic, as some kinetic energy is always converted into other forms of energy such as heat transfer due to friction and sound. Werner Heisenberg considered the limits of how accurately one can measure properties of an electron or other microscopic particles. He determined that there is a fundamental limit to how accurately one can measure both a particle’s position and its momentum simultaneously. The more accurate the measurement of the momentum of a particle is known, the less accurate the position at that time is known and vice versa. In the absence of an external magnetic field, nuclear spin states are degenerate and randomly oriented. When a magnetic field is applied, the spins begin to precess and orient themselves along (lower energy) or against (higher energy) the direction of the field. At equilibrium, a slight excess population of spins exists in the lower energy state. Because the direction of the magnetic field is fixed as the z-axis,  the precessing magnetic moments are randomly oriented around the z-axis.

Electromagnetic (EM) radiation can be considered an oscillating electric and magnetic field propagating through a medium that can interact with matter in its path. The electric field in the radiation can interact with electrical charges in the atoms or molecules in the matter. On the other hand, the magnetic field can interact with the magnetic field in the atomic nucleus. The study of the interaction between electromagnetic radiation and matter is termed spectroscopy. 在不弹性散射过程中的通用能量波动.

Samuel L Jacob1, John Goold1,2,3, Gabriel T Landi4

  • 1School of Physics, <a href="https://ror.org/02tyrky19">Trinity College Dublin</a>, Dublin 2, Ireland.

Physical review letters
|December 3, 2024
PubMed
概括

我们发现了量子系统在不弹性散射过程中的能量波动的普遍关系. 能量释放在可比能量中占主导地位,而高能量恢复已知的波动关系,统一散射能量交换动态.

科学领域:

  • 量子物理学的量子物理学
  • 散射理论是一种散射理论.
  • 统计力学就是统计力学.

背景情况:

  • 量子散射在所有物理学科中都是基本的,从高能到中等尺度.
  • 了解量子系统中的能量波动对于理论和实验进步至关重要.
  • 现有的波动关系往往假定宏观的驱动源,限制它们适用于微观量子相互作用.

研究的目的:

  • 揭示控制单个粒子不弹性散射的量子系统中能量波动的普遍关系.
  • 研究量子散射中能量吸收和释放过程之间的不对称性.
  • 建立一个统一的框架,用于由量子粒子驱动的能量波动,而不是宏观的来源.

主要方法:

  • 量子散射过程的理论分析.
  • 根据量子图的非单元性来推导波动关系.
  • 在一系列动力能量的能量交换动态的调查.

主要成果:

  • 证明了一种新的波动关系,突出了能量吸收和释放之间的不对称性.
  • 在分散过程中交换的平均能量上得到一个边界.
  • 当粒子动能与系统能量相比时,发现能量释放占主导地位.
  • 在非常高的动能下,先前建立的波动关系得到恢复.

结论:

  • 该研究提供了关于散射过程中的量子能量波动的统一视角.
  • 这些发现适用于驱动源是量子粒子,而不是宏观浴的场景.
  • 衍生关系为量子相互作用的基本热力学提供了新的见解.
